Ulster confirm South Africa's two-time World Cup-winning prop Steven Kitshoff is to leave at the end of the season.

Steven Kitshoff has played 12 games for Ulster, including last week's defeat by his former club Stormers in Cape Town

South Africa's two-time World Cup winning prop Steven Kitshoff will leave Ulster at the end of the season.The 32-year-old signed a three-year deal, but Ulster say they have "mutually agreed" to draw his contract to a close."Since arriving in Belfast, I have really enjoyed my time in the Ulster jersey, and it's been a privilege to be a part of such a great group of players and support staff," he said.

"Ulster will always have a place in my heart, and I'm grateful to the supporters that welcomed me to a club and province that is undoubtedly a very special place."He has won 83 caps for the Springboks and started last year's World Cup final win over New Zealand at loose-head prop.
